Moon in Virgo quincunx True Lunar Node in Aquarius in the birth chart

With your Moon in Virgo, you are a meticulous and analytical person. You have a keen eye for detail and a deep-seated need for order and routine. This is where you find your emotional comfort and security. On the other hand, your True Lunar Node in Aquarius points towards your purpose or destiny in this lifetime. It suggests that you are meant to embrace the unconventional, the innovative, and the collective. Your journey is about breaking free from tradition and embracing a more forward-thinking perspective.

The quincunx aspect between your Moon in Virgo and True Lunar Node in Aquarius creates a unique dynamic. This aspect often indicates a certain level of tension or discomfort, as the energies of the two signs involved are fundamentally different. In your case, the practical, grounded nature of Virgo clashes with the unconventional, future-oriented Aquarius. You may often feel torn between your need for order and routine, and your destiny to embrace change and innovation.

This tension can be challenging, but it is also a powerful catalyst for growth. It forces you to constantly reassess and readjust your approach, which can lead to a deeper understanding of yourself and your place in the world. You are being asked to find a balance between the practical and the innovative, between tradition and progress. This may involve learning to embrace change and unpredictability, even when it feels uncomfortable. It could also mean finding innovative ways to maintain order and routine in your life.

This aspect may also prompt you to question societal norms and expectations. You may feel a strong desire to challenge the status quo, driven by your Aquarian destiny. Yet, your Virgo Moon may cause you to question and analyze these impulses, leading to a deeper understanding of your motivations and values.

The quincunx between your Moon in Virgo and True Lunar Node in Aquarius is a call to integrate the seemingly incompatible parts of yourself. It's about finding a balance between your need for stability and your drive for progress, and using this tension as a catalyst for personal growth.
